Does adding layeers of sealant increase longevity

Many sealants claim a lifespan. For example, they will say it will last 6 months. They also say you can layer in many cases. So if you put 2 layers of sealant, would you get 12 months?

Layering will not prolong the durability of a sealant - they need a paint surface to cross-link (bond) you could apply a wax to a sealant after the sealant has cross-linked. The wax would be the 'weak link' serving as a sacrificial layer and would take some of the environmental abuse and prolong the protection somewhat.

Optimum Gloss Coat is a hybrid coating consisting of SiO2 (silicon oxide) and SiC (silicon carbide). a protective clear resin coating, similar to the clear coat that already exists on your vehicle. It can be applied to all exterior surfaces. It is not recommended for glass since improper application can affect visibility. For other exterior surfaces, it is a highly effective, transparent, permanent coating that keeps your vehicle looking like new.
